Typical dense sets are strongly non-Rado in strictly convex Banach spaces with separable dual

From papers

Let XX be a strictly convex Banach space with separable dual. A typical countable dense set means a countable dense subset of XX in the sense used for typicality in the paper.

Strong non-Rado conjecture. Typical countable dense sets in XX are strongly non-Rado.

The paper establishes strong non-Rado behavior for a large class of reflexive spaces, while the corresponding classification for non-reflexive spaces is largely open. This conjecture proposes that strictly convex spaces with separable dual behave similarly to the reflexive cases.
